WebTecovirimat. There is one antiviral treatment against monkeypox authorised in the EU, Tecovirimat. Tecovirimat is also authorised to treat smallpox and cowpox. Imvanex. There is one vaccine authorised for use against monkeypox disease in the EU, Imvanex.. Imvanex has been authorised to protect adults from mpox disease in the EU since 22 July 2024. WebVaccination against smallpox is assumed to protect against human mpox because they are closely related viruses, and the vaccine protects animals from experimental lethal monkeypox virus challenges. Mpox is a viral disease that comes from animals and is caused by the mpox virus. Symptoms include lesions that may be difficult to distinguish from other poxvirus infections and, to some extent, chickenpox.
